Weavers Court is a welcoming care home on the outskirts of Leeds, providing 24-hour residential and dementia care, as well as flexible respite stays and compassionate end-of-life care. The home is committed to delivering high-quality, person-centred support in a warm and inclusive environment.

Residents have access to a range of modern facilities designed to promote comfort, wellbeing, and social interaction, including a café, cinema room, and hair and beauty salon.

Funding & Fees

Weekly Charges per Person

Type of carePermanentRespite
Residential CareFrom £1,575From £1,771
Residential Dementia CareFrom £1,575From £1,771

Fees are subject to a pre-admission needs assessment which is required to fully understand the level of care and support required by each individual. Premium rooms normally require an additional charge. Nursing fees include the Funded Nursing Contribution (FNC) if you are eligible.

What’s included?

• All care and support including a monthly review of care plans

• All meals, snacks and drinks freshly prepared every day by our chef

• Access to landscaped gardens

• Activities and lifestyle programme

• All utilities and other accommodation costs

• Housekeeping and laundry services

• WiFi internet access

Please note, the weekly fee does not include hairdressing, chiropody or other healthcare visits or appointments not covered by the NHS, toiletries, newspapers or magazines, any over the counter medications that a GP wouldn’t normally prescribe such as paracetamol and indigestion relief, and any other privately arranged healthcare. Should you require an escort to hospital appointments, we may apply an agreed hourly charge for this service.
